rascally
If you describe someone as a rascally person, you mean that they behave badly and are wicked or dishonest.

rascally in American English
of or like a rascal; base; dishonest; mean
adjective: being, characteristic of, or befitting a rascal
adverb: in a rascally manner

rascally in British English
adjective: dishonest or mean; base
adverb: in a dishonest or mean fashion
